Concerns over Sri Lanka ‘bloodbath’ – Channel 4

 

 

channel4_2 The United Nations condemns Sri Lanka’s war against the Tamils after heavy weekend shelling that reportedly killed nearly 400 people.

 

As Sri Lankan government troops near the endgame in their long war against the Tamil Tigers, the United Nations has described the situation in the north of the country as a "bloodbath".

And the US said it was concerned about an "unacceptably high level of civilian casualties".

After heavy fighting over the weekend, the UN said more than 100 children had been killed. And one doctor working in the war zone has said that nearly 400 people died as a result of shelling.
